2026 AI Video API Face-Off: Comparing Price, Fidelity, and API Documentation
Blog post from Atlas Cloud
Generative video APIs in 2026 are increasingly positioned as production infrastructure rather than novelty tools, with selection driven by cost per second, output consistency, latency, audio integration, and developer experience. Google Veo 3.1 is presented as a premium enterprise option for 4K video, spatial audio, physics-heavy scenes, and Google Cloud integration, while Kling 3.0 emphasizes fluid 60fps motion, prompt adherence, and scalable social-media production. Vidu Q3 is highlighted for low-cost, dialogue-led videos with precise lip synchronization, Wan 2.7 for affordable character consistency and sequential storytelling, and Seedance 2.0 for product-focused videos and e-commerce applications; Sora 2 remains noted for spatiotemporal coherence despite entering a sunset phase. The comparison stresses that resolution, synchronized audio, frame references, and premium modes can substantially increase generation costs, making lower-cost 1080p generation and upscaling practical for many mobile and social uses. It also argues that clear documentation, detailed error handling, rate-limit visibility, cloud integrations, and unified API gateways are increasingly important because they reduce engineering effort and allow teams to switch providers as the market evolves.
